Home | History | Annotate | Download | only in src

Lines Matching defs:config

659 int metalink_check_hash(struct GlobalConfig *config,
664 fprintf(config->errors, "Metalink: validating (%s)...\n", filename);
666 fprintf(config->errors,
671 mlfile->checksum->digest, config->errors);
794 int parse_metalink(struct OperationConfig *config, struct OutStruct *outs,
809 fprintf(config->global->errors, "Metalink: parsing (%s) WARNING "
819 fprintf(config->global->errors, "Metalink: parsing (%s) WARNING "
824 if(config->url_get ||
825 ((config->url_get = config->url_list) != NULL)) {
828 while(config->url_get && (config->url_get->flags & GETOUT_URL))
829 config->url_get = config->url_get->next;
834 if(config->url_get)
836 url = config->url_get;
839 url = new_getout(config);
848 fprintf(config->global->errors,
858 if(config->metalinkfile_list) {
859 config->metalinkfile_last->next = mlfile;
860 config->metalinkfile_last = mlfile;
863 config->metalinkfile_list = config->metalinkfile_last = mlfile;
875 struct OperationConfig *config = outs->config;
886 if(!config)
893 fprintf(config->global->errors, "Metalink: parsing FAILED\n");
962 void clean_metalink(struct OperationConfig *config)
964 while(config->metalinkfile_list) {
965 metalinkfile *mlfile = config->metalinkfile_list;
966 config->metalinkfile_list = config->metalinkfile_list->next;
969 config->metalinkfile_last = 0;